Hi Dynon,

My engine is not yet running  (Rotax 912), the MAP indication on the EMS 120 is 10,2 inch of mercure. Is that correct ? May be I am wrong but
I think the normal reading should be +or- 29,92 depending on the actual pressure. If I am right, where is the problem ?

The MAP should be near 29.92, but it can be quite a bit lower based on your altitude. I'm guessing you're not at 26,000 feet though.

10.2" represents 1.6V. My first guess would be that you just don't have the wire connected from the MAP sensor to the EMS module (or the wrong pin, or a broken wire, etc). 1.6V is probably just a random floating voltage. It doesn't always go to zero or 5V with no wire connected.

You might also not have a good ground on the MAP sensor.
